(Vancouver, BC) August 1, 2018 - Vancouver Film School (VFS) has announced a new industry partnership with global technology company, AMD. This exciting new facility is a joint effort to develop and support the next generation of programming, video gaming, animation, technologies and visual effects creators attending Vancouver Film School as they break out into the industry and launch their careers.

The vision of the new AMD Creator’s Lab at VFS was clear: to open a brand-new tech innovation hub for both students and Vancouver’s renowned professional animation, technology companies and VFX communities, giving them access to leading edge new technology tools and software powered by AMD’s Radeon™ Pro and Ryzen™.

Officially opening Monday, August 13th 2018 during this year’s SIGGRAPH event in Vancouver, BC, the AMD Creator’s Lab was built on campus at VFS, adjacent to the city’s digital production and developer hub.  This collaborative facility for students, artists and computer graphics professionals will offer an open working space for students and members of the community to discover and create. The AMD Creator’s Lab will feature powerful AMD-based workstations built to deliver better development performance, shortened load and rendering times, and will ultimately empower creators to pursue their wildest ideas and create without technological restraints.

Additionally, VFS also announced the launch of a new 8-month diploma program for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R) Design. This new program will make VFS one of the only schools in the world able to teach students how to develop and design on these new emerging platforms.  More details will be available to prospective students beginning in September.  VFS has stated that their aim is to develop the #1 AR/VR Design Program in the world within the next 24 months. This new program will be open to enrollment in early 2019.
 

About Vancouver Film School

In 1987, VFS revolutionized entertainment arts education with the introduction of the world’s first one-year intensive film production diploma program. Today, VFS is Canada’s premier post-secondary entertainment arts institution, offering acclaimed and award-winning one-year diploma programs in 3D animation, film, TV, programming, video game, motion and interactive design. For the past 30 years, VFS has been devoted to delivering the highest quality education, and developing the next generation of leaders in the entertainment and creative media industries.
